A Three-Dimensional OFDM System with PAPR Reduction Method for Wireless Sensor Networks
A three-dimensional (3D) orthogonal frequency division multiplexing (OFDM) system with peak-to-average power ratio (PAPR) reduction method for the wireless sensor networks (WSNs) is presented.
